When the UK men’s basketball team takes on No. 2 Kansas Saturday, fans should expect to watch the Cats in a much louder environment.

A representative from Guinness Book of World Record will make an appearance to witness an attempt the loudest indoor crowd cheer. The Big Blue Nation is challenged by the Sacramento Kings, who set the record in November 2013.

UK Athletics has coined the hashtag ‘#TurnUpRupp’ to get the fans excited for the three recordings. The first crowd recording will take place just before tip-off and the remaining two will be recorded later in the game. 

Not only will Guinness be in attendance, but famous boxing announcer Michael Buffer will visit Rupp Arena once again Saturday evening to get the fans ready for the battle. Buffer last appeared at Rupp this past Big Blue Madness.

However, the Cats face a more difficult challenge as they take on 18-2 Jayhawks.  Both teams come off losses, which could give UK an advantage especially with everything that is going on. 

Saturday’s UK vs. Kansas game is set to tip off at 6:15 p.m. on ESPN.
